GitHub API: Allow strings to be missing

The GitHub apis is changing
This commit is contained in:
Vishesh Handa
2021-07-14 18:49:31 +02:00
parent b027d6da6a
commit f1182f3abf

View File

@ -265,11 +265,11 @@ class GitHub implements GitHost {
fullName: fullName,
cloneUrl: parsedJson['ssh_url'],
updatedAt: updatedAt,
description: parsedJson['description'],
description: parsedJson['description'] ?? "",
stars: parsedJson['stargazers_count'],
forks: parsedJson['forks_count'],
issues: parsedJson['open_issues_count'],
language: parsedJson['language'],
language: parsedJson['language'] ?? "",
private: parsedJson['private'],
tags: parsedJson['topics'] ?? [],
license: licenseMap != null ? licenseMap['spdx_id'] : null,